Search Engine Submission - domainsdev - 04-14-2007 I agree with tcm9669. I have a lot of sites that are indexed and crawled on a regular basis. If I launch a new site I use a link from an indexed site to send the robots over and index the new site. Works very well and has saved me a lot of time. Most new sites are indexed within a few weeks.
